How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 33312?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 33312 Studio Apartments | $2,220 | $1,000 | $4,650 |
| 33312 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,693 | $1,275 | $5,100 |
| 33312 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,619 | $1,207 | $8,810 |
| 33312 3 Bedroom Apartments | $5,622 | $1,627 | $14,950 |
| 33312 4 Bedroom Apartments | $9,048 | $2,950 | $13,254 |
